Buying Guide for the Best Dual Hose Ac

When choosing a dual-hose air conditioner, it's important to understand the key specifications that will determine how well the unit will meet your cooling needs. Dual-hose air conditioners are known for their efficiency and ability to cool larger spaces more effectively than single-hose units. By focusing on the right specifications, you can ensure that you select a model that provides optimal performance for your specific situation.
Cooling Capacity (BTU)Cooling capacity, measured in British Thermal Units (BTU), indicates how much heat the air conditioner can remove from a room per hour. This spec is crucial because it determines the size of the area the unit can effectively cool. Units with lower BTU ratings (5,000-8,000 BTU) are suitable for small rooms up to 300 square feet, while mid-range units (9,000-12,000 BTU) can handle medium-sized rooms up to 500 square feet. High-capacity units (13,000-15,000 BTU or more) are ideal for large rooms or open spaces exceeding 500 square feet. To pick the right one, consider the size of the room you need to cool and choose a unit with a BTU rating that matches or slightly exceeds that space.
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ER)The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) measures the air conditioner's cooling efficiency by comparing the BTU rating to the power consumption in watts. A higher EER indicates a more efficient unit, which can save you money on energy bills. EER values typically range from 8 to 12. Units with an EER of 10 or higher are considered highly efficient. To choose the best fit, look for a unit with a high EER if energy efficiency and lower operating costs are important to you.
Noise LevelNoise level, measured in decibels (dB), indicates how loud the air conditioner will be during operation. This is important if you plan to use the unit in a bedroom, office, or any other space where quiet is essential. Noise levels for dual-hose air conditioners typically range from 50 to 70 dB. Units on the lower end of this range are quieter and more suitable for noise-sensitive environments. To pick the right one, consider where you will be using the air conditioner and choose a model with a noise level that won't disrupt your activities.
Portability and SizePortability and size refer to the physical dimensions and weight of the air conditioner, as well as features like wheels and handles that make it easier to move. This spec is important if you need to move the unit between rooms or store it when not in use. Smaller, lighter units are easier to transport and store, while larger units may offer more cooling power but can be cumbersome. To choose the right one, think about how often you will need to move the unit and whether you have enough space to accommodate its size.
DehumidificationDehumidification refers to the air conditioner's ability to remove moisture from the air, measured in pints per hour. This is important in humid climates where excess moisture can make the air feel warmer and less comfortable. Units with higher dehumidification rates can improve comfort by reducing humidity levels more effectively. To pick the right one, consider the humidity level in your area and choose a unit with a dehumidification rate that matches your needs.
Programmable FeaturesProgrammable features include timers, sleep modes, and remote controls that allow you to customize the air conditioner's operation to suit your schedule and preferences. These features can enhance convenience and energy efficiency by allowing you to set the unit to turn on or off at specific times or adjust settings without getting up. To choose the right one, think about how much control you want over the unit's operation and look for models with the features that will make your life easier.
